Rustic-looking stones, RumbleStone come in project kits that require nothing more than stacking stones in a pre-determined configuration to create fire pits. The RumbleStone system includes a set of rustic building blocks for your outdoor hardscape projects. The six tumbled RumbleStone sizes modulate in all dimensions and can be assembled in a variety of configurations and orientations.
